This recipe was extracted from Fruit recipes (1907) by Berry, Riley Maria Fletcher Mrs., page 77.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
GOOSEBERRY FOOL No. r Top and tail a quart of ripe berries and simmer in a pint of water. When the fruit turns colour, is soft and swelled 182 FRUIT RECIPES drain and put it through a colander. Add one-half pound sugar and let cool. Heat a quart of milk and stir into it carefully the beaten yolks of two eggs. Let thicken and flavour with nutmeg
